The circuit breaker [status only] is used only for acquiring the circuit-breaker switch position. This type can be
used to model switches that can only be read but not controlled by the SIPROTEC 5 device.

Structure of the Function Group
Besides the user functions, the Circuit-breaker function group contains certain functionalities that are essen-
tial for general purposes and therefore cannot be loaded or deleted:
Trip logic
Mapping the physical circuit breaker
Circuit-breaker position recognition for protection functions
Detection of manual closure
General settings
The following figure shows the structure of the Circuit-breaker function group. The individual function blocks
in the image are described in the following chapters.

The Circuit-breaker function group has interfaces with:
Measuring points
Protection function groups
Interfaces with Measuring Points
The function group contains the measured values needed from the measuring points associated with this
function group.
